Índice:
- Etapa 1: Lista de Materiais
- Etapa 2: suporte do eixo de reboque
- Etapa 3: conexão de hardware
- Etapa 4: upload do Arduino
- Etapa 5: Pronto para Android:
- Etapa 6: Unity3d Android Publish by Project File
- Etapa 7: se você quiser modificá-lo ou faça você mesmo, verifique isto:
- Etapa 8: HMD de papelão faça um furo
- Etapa 9: como experimentar o jogo
Vídeo: Demonstração do jogo MR de baixo custo: 9 etapas
2024 Autor: John Day | [email protected]. Última modificação: 2024-01-30 11:35
www.bilibili.com/video/av7937721/ (url do vídeo na China continental)
Visão global:
Definir a imagem da marca no suporte de dois eixos , O usuário olha pelo papelão, pode ver o monstro coberto pela marca, eles atiram uns nos outros no mundo do jogo.
Use AR para descobrir o ângulo entre o usuário e a imagem da marca, em seguida, use a transferência wi-fi simples, controle a rotação do suporte por ângulo, a marca sempre pode rastrear o usuário como um girassol.
Agradecimentos especiais
- Vuforia, ótimo AR SDK, especialmente adequado ao Google cardBoard;
- https://goo.gl/images/H8Tzw9, ICO de Kratos, beleza e bom para identidade AR;
- Majenko Technologies , template de código Wifi por arduino, realmente fácil de usar;
Etapa 1: Lista de Materiais
-
Hardware
- Um Smart Phone, android é passado, iPhone é TBA;
- HMD Google CardBoard VR;
- suporte do eixo de reboque; faça DIY ou compre;
- Um papel de impressão A4;
- Uma placa wi-fi Arduino, o nome é WeMos D1;
- Um escudo arduino;
- Alguns fios de ligação;
- Servo x4 ;
- Um módulo de energia DC (selecionável, para teste) ;
- Grampeador, cola em bastão, tesoura, cortador de papel;
- Uma bateria;
-
Programas
- editor arduino.cc;
- Unidade 5.3.4 ;
- Vuforia Unity SDK 6.2;
Etapa 2: suporte do eixo de reboque
Encontre um pouco de papelão:
- Base feita;
- Braço de vertical e horizontal, colocar servo;
- Plataforma de imagem de marca;
- imprimir a imagem, o tamanho é um quarto de A4;
Você deve papelão reforçado com esgoto de livro;
Aviso: não use papelão muito grosso, talvez o grampo não funcione.
Etapa 3: conexão de hardware
O pino do weMos d1 obteve um pequeno problema. O número de impressão a bordo não pode corresponder ao código do Arduino, portanto, tome cuidado;
Eu testo alguns pinos, obtenho algum número real, referência de pls.
// código pin --- D1 borad pin // 2 ---- 8
//3 ---- 0
Etapa 4: upload do Arduino
Siga o url abaixo para configurar seu ambiente Arduino:
Instalando com o Boards Manager
então deve escolher BOAED e UPLOAD SPEED corretos no editor arduino;
Placa - wemos D1 R2;
Velocidade de upload: - 115200;
Etapa 5: Pronto para Android:
- Download e instalação do JDK;
- download e instalação do Android SDk;
- Baixar e instalar o Unity5.3.4;
- Download do SDK 6.2 do Vuforia; versão gratuita foi o suficiente;
- download doboardUnitySDK0.6 ;
Android foi aprovado. IOS tem problema. talvez use unidade para MAC
Etapa 6: Unity3d Android Publish by Project File
- baixe o arquivo do projeto nesta página e extraia-o;
- execute o Unit3d5.3.4, abra o projeto, selecione a pasta descompactada;
- vá para https://developer.vuforia.com/license-manager,License Manager - adicione a chave de licença, você obterá uma longa string, copie-a;
- volte para o Unity3D, hierarquia - ARcamera, então vá para o inspetor - abra a configuração do vuforia ;
- cole sua chave;
- android phone conecte o PC e ative o modo DEBUG;
- U3D - Arquivo - Configuração de compilação - plataforma - Android ;
- Construir e executar ;
Etapa 7: se você quiser modificá-lo ou faça você mesmo, verifique isto:
library.vuforia.com/articles/Solution/Inte..
Etapa 8: HMD de papelão faça um furo
Não há buraco no googleboard II, então precisamos fazer um para a câmera do telefone;
Como encontrar a posição certa para o buraco:
- coloque o telefone no HMD e feche-o;
- mova o polegar acima da câmera e pressione-o com força;
Em geral, a câmera fica um pouco protuberante, então ela pode fazer alguns traços no papelão. Mas se alguma câmera não for protuberante, você pode usar uma caneta marcadora para pintá-la e tentar novamente;
Finalmente, você pode cortar papelão para fazer um buraco.
Etapa 9: como experimentar o jogo
- Abra o wi-fi no telefone;
- Encontre ssid “ESP_AP_wnq”, senha : 12345678;
- Execute o aplicativo AR;
- Face da câmera do telefone para marcar a imagem;
Recomendado:
Reômetro de baixo custo: 11 etapas (com fotos)
Reômetro de baixo custo: O objetivo deste instrutível é criar um reômetro de baixo custo para encontrar experimentalmente a viscosidade de um fluido. Este projeto foi criado por uma equipe de alunos de graduação e pós-graduação da Brown University na turma de Vibração de Sistemas Mecânicos
Como construir um dispositivo de ECG de baixo custo: 26 etapas
Como construir um ECG de baixo custo: Olá a todos! Meu nome é Mariano e sou engenheiro biomédico. Passei alguns fins de semana projetando e realizando um protótipo de um dispositivo de ECG de baixo custo baseado na placa Arduino conectado via Bluetooth a um dispositivo Android (smartphone ou tablet). Eu poderia
GPSDO YT, Disciplined Oscillator 10Mhz Reference Frequency. Baixo custo. Exato: 3 etapas
GPSDO YT, Disciplined Oscillator 10Mhz Reference Frequency. Baixo custo. Preciso.: *********************************************** ********************************** PARAR PARAR PARAR PARAR PARAR PARAR PARAR PARAR PARAR PARAR Este é um projeto obsoleto. nova versão de display lcd 2x16 disponível aqui: https: //www.instructables.com/id
Comunicação sem fio LoRa de 3 km a 8 km com dispositivo E32 (sx1278 / sx1276) de baixo custo para Arduino, Esp8266 ou Esp32: 15 etapas
LoRa 3Km a 8Km de comunicação sem fio com baixo custo E32 (sx1278 / sx1276) Dispositivo para Arduino, Esp8266 ou Esp32: Eu crio uma biblioteca para gerenciar EBYTE E32 baseada na série Semtech de dispositivos LoRa, um dispositivo muito poderoso, simples e barato. Você pode encontrar Versão de 3Km aqui, versão de 8Km aqui Eles podem trabalhar em uma distância de 3000m a 8000m, e têm muitos recursos e
Pandemi: o sistema de desinfecção robótica de baixo custo: 7 etapas
Pandemi: o sistema de desinfecção robótica de baixo custo: Este é um robô barato e fácil de fazer. Pode esterilizar a sua sala com luz UV-C, é leve e ágil, pode ir em qualquer terreno e caber em qualquer porta. Também é seguro para humanos e totalmente autônomo